The event is aimed at buying groups and Transition food groups.
This Scaling Up event will bring together existing larger scale community food enterprises, including our host Food 4 MACC direct, True Food and Stroudco. A little bit about these three organisations: Food 4 Macc is a voluntary group aiming to have more food produced locally in the Macclesfield area; True Food succesfully supply food via a large shop and multiple mobile markets in Reading and Stroudco is a local food cooperative based in Stroud with all orders placed on line.
There will be input in the day from Unicorn Grocery Manchester and SUMA. We hope to illustrate various larger models, aims, objectives and operational characteristics.
We will also examine the challenges and opportunities for developing these models, innovation, collaboration and co-operation.
There is an increased need for enterprises to offer value for money as the development of sustainable business models becomes more crucial with the squeeze on public sector funding.
We will be asking if there are lessons to be learned from Europe’s Biocoop and GAS which could form the basis of a larger model in UK.
